Here is my problem: I made a migration to jaunty beta from Intrepid, with an 
.ISO image. Now everything works much however I have a very serious problem: it 
is impossible to have the command line! if I start gnome-terminal I receive an 
error like "!" There was an error during the creation of the son process for 
this terminal! Anyway, all terminal programs give me the same thing: a window 
without prompt!
I can't installl or reinstall gnome-terminal, because now, in Synaptic I obtain 
a "failure of cloning pty" message and of course nothing is done.
So, I changed my console with <Ctrl><Alt F3> and I installed using dpkg-i the 
two gnome-terminal packages from   http://packages.ubuntu.com/jaunty/gnome/ . 
After I run sudo apt-get -f install, and then sudo apt-get update ... And I 
return on <Ctrl><Alt F7> my gnome desktop but I have always the same. And, 
Synaptic is too bugged...
Without information I did not know what to do. it'sa shame because it could be 
very simple ...
So,finally I run an installation and not a migration with a CD (and 
safeguarding /home before) :( and now all is fine!
